Sketch the solid described by x 2 + y 2 ≤ z ≤ 1. Use the Divergence Theorem to evaluate the surface integral over the boundary o
kirill115 [55]

Looks like

\vec F(x,y,z)=y\,\vec\imath+z\,\vec\jmath+xz\,\vec k

The solid described by x^2+y^2\le z\le 1 is the interior of the region bounded by the paraboloid z=x^2+y^2 and the plane z=1. Call this region R.

By the divergence theorem,

\displaystyle\iint_{\partial R}\vec F\cdot\mathrm d\vec S=\iiint_R\mathrm{div}\vec F\,\mathrm dV

The divergence is

\mathrm{div}\vec F(x,y,z)=(y)_x+(z)_y+(xz)_z=x

so that the surface integral reduces to

\displaystyle\iiint_Rx\,\mathrm dV

or in cylindrical coordinates,

\displaystyle\int_0^{2\pi}\int_0^1\int_{r^2}^1r^2\cos\theta\,\mathrm dz\,\mathrm dr\,\mathrm d\theta=\boxed{0}
